As for Door Games, I have all of mine installed locally. I'm running Windows 10 (32 bit) to makes things easier with running older door games like LORD, Planets, etc. With older door games, you'll need to load a fossil driver (http://pcmicro.com/netfoss/download.html) before loading the game. The downside to this approach is door games won't work through SSH, only through Telnet & RLogin. Newer games like Darkness however don't require a fossil driver to work if you're using the 32 bit version, making them a little easier to install. With Darkness, I didn't even need to create a batch file to switch it to the proper directory first. Here's my Mystic menu setup for LORD: Command: D3 Data: c:\mystic\netfoss\nf.bat /N%3 /H%0 c:\mystic\doors\lord\start.bat %3 nf.bat is included with NetFoss & start.bat is included with LORD. I only modified them to either add a %1 to line 3 with nf.bat or to switch it to the proper path with start.bat. And my Mystic menu setup for Darkness: Command: D3 Data: c:\mystic\doors\dark\dark32.exe /N%3 Jay --- Mystic BBS v1.12 A45 2020/02/18 (Windows/32) * Origin: Northern Realms BBS | bbs.nrbbs.net | Binbrook, ON (21:3/110) .
